The jury has decided Morris is guilty of the more serious charge of causing death by dangerous driving, which he had denied throughout the trial. The judge has told Nathan to prepare himself for a substantial prison sentence when he returns on February 11th for sentencing. The judge also noted Morris had previous convictions for drink driving and drunk and disorderly behaviour.
I hope this serves as a warning to those who believe that a little high speed 'taz' now and again doesnt hurt anyone...
